The article highlights the environmental impact of ultra-processed foods, using M&Ms as an example of how many unfamiliar ingredients contribute to their production. It emphasizes the need for the food industry to take responsibility for these hidden costs, which are often overlooked. This matters because as consumers become more aware of the environmental consequences of their food choices, there is increasing pressure on manufacturers to adopt sustainable practices.
